In Calgary your bike can be taken by the cops, but not for more than 60 days at least.

PENALTIES
59.1 (1) A Peace Officer may seize and impound for a period not exceeding 60 (sixty)
days any bicycle, skateboard, or other similar device used or operated in contravention
of this Bylaw.
(2) Where a bicycle, skateboard, or other similar device has been seized and impounded
by a Peace Officer as provided for in this Bylaw, the owner or operator of such bicycle,
skateboard, or other similar device shall, aside from any fine or penalty to which he may
be subject, be liable for all reasonable costs incidental to the seizure and impounding of
the bicycle, skateboard, or other similar device.
